 CAGR Value

  • The global medical exoskeleton market size was valued at USD 653.85 million in 2024 and is expected to reach USD 12,989.81 million by 2032, at a CAGR of 45.30% during the forecast period
  • The market expansion is primarily driven by the increasing prevalence of mobility impairments due to aging populations and neurological disorders, alongside advances in wearable robotics and rehabilitation technologies
  •  In addition, rising investments in research and development, coupled with growing adoption of exoskeletons in rehabilitation centers and hospitals for enhanced patient mobility and independence, are fostering demand. The integration of AI and IoT for smarter, adaptive exoskeletons is further propelling market growth globally

Medical Exoskeleton Market Segmentation and Market Companies

Segments

- Based on type, the global medical exoskeleton market can be segmented into powered exoskeleton and passive exoskeleton. The powered exoskeleton segment is expected to witness significant growth due to the technological advancements, such as robotic exoskeletons that assist in rehabilitation and mobility enhancement for individuals with physical disabilities.

- On the basis of mobility, the market can be classified into mobile exoskeleton and stationary exoskeleton. The mobile exoskeleton segment is likely to dominate the market as it offers flexibility and portability, making it suitable for a wide range of medical applications.

- By extremity, the market can be segmented into lower body exoskeleton and upper body exoskeleton. The lower body exoskeleton segment is anticipated to hold a substantial market share as these devices are primarily used for enhancing lower limb mobility and assisting individuals with walking difficulties.

The global medical exoskeleton market is witnessing significant growth due to the rising prevalence of neurological disorders, spinal cord injuries, and strokes, which has increased the demand for technologically advanced rehabilitation solutions. The market is also driven by the growing elderly population and the need for assistive devices to improve mobility and quality of life. Additionally, advancements in robotics technology and government initiatives to enhance healthcare infrastructure are further fueling the market growth. North America dominates the market due to the presence of key market players, technological advancements, and favorable reimbursement policies. However, the Asia Pacific region is expected to witness rapid growth during the forecast period due to increasing healthcare expenditure, infrastructural developments, and a growing patient pool.
